Pinot grigio
White wine with a coppery colour and a typical bouquet that recalls the scent of flowers. Dry taste, pleasantly bitterish.
| Variety | Pinot grigio |
|---|---|
| Wine type | Dry white wine |
| Designation | DOC Friuli Colli Orientali |
| Soil | Hilly area, calcareous marl |
| Vineyards year | From 1975 to 1998 |
| Training | Cappuccina |
| Vendemmia | Manual in the first ten days of September |
| Analytical data | Alcohol content: 13,5 % Vol. |
| Temperature | 10° – 12° C |
Manual harvest when the grapes are ripe. White vinification with soft pressing and fermentation in stainless-steel tanks at controlled temperature.
It goes well with starters, cold cuts, fresh cheeses, pasta dishes and white meats.
